Philips WOWvx
 
How can I call functions of the Philips WOWvx DLL from within a Python-Script? Is there an Example?

Best regards,
Björn

farshizzo 09-19-2006 10:44 AM

There are two ways to do this:

1) Create a python plugin that creates an interface to the functions. We are currently developing this, so it should be available shortly.

2) Install the ctypes python package which allows you to call arbitrary dll functions from within your python script. The following link contains more information:
http://starship.python.net/crew/theller/ctypes/

I have attached a Philips WOW python plugin that exposes all of the WOW commands. Vizard 3.0 requires the WOW verson that has the SetApplicationResolution function.

To install, place the PhilipsWOW.dll python plugin in the Vizard30/plug-ins folder and the Philips OpenGL.dll in the Vizard30/bin folder.
